All India FCI VSS employees to demonstrate in Delhi over EPF

Dhanbad, Nov 16: All India Fertilizer Corporation of India (FCI) VSS employees will hold a massive demonstration in New Delhi on December 7 for the implementation of the Bhagat Singh Koshyari Committee recommendation on the EPF (Employees’ Provident Fund) 95 Scheme.

Under the EPF, 95 Pension Scheme family members will get pension benefits after the death of an employee. At present, under EPF 95 Pension Scheme merely Rs 800  to Rs 1000 (depending on the duration of service) is paid to pensioners.

The Koshyari Committee of Parliament in its report had recommended a minimum Rs 7,500 along with DA.  The committee was constituted in 2003 and the report was submitted in 2013.

“In 2014, the then finance minister Arun Jaitley had ordered for the implementation of Koshyari Committee recommendation on EPF 95  Pension Scheme but reportedly PMO held up “, said Sardar Sewa Singh, the president of All India Fertilizer Corporation of India (FCI) VSS Employees Association.

The Association today (Thursday) shot off a memorandum to Prime Minister Narendra Modi requesting him to consider the plight of EPF 95 Scheme pensioners of the country and implement the Koshyari Committee recommendation.

“You give slogan of  Sab Ka Sath Sab Ka Vikash but in such situation, how would FCI VSS employees survive on Rs 1000 pension”, said Sardar Sewa Singh in the Association’s memorandum to PM.

The All India Fertilizer Corporation of India (FCI) VSS Employees Association said that VSS employees and their dependents in large numbers would reach Ramleela Maidan on December 7 and hold a demonstration to wake up PMO over EPF 95 Pension Scheme.
